Han Bennink is a Dutch drummer and percussionist, born in Zaandam. He is known for his role in European free jazz and free improvisation. During the 1960s, he collaborated with American musicians such as Dexter Gordon, Sonny Rollins, and Eric Dolphy. In 1967, he co-founded the Instant Composers Pool with Misha Mengelberg and Willem Breuker. Bennink is recognized for his ability to play various instruments and use unconventional objects as part of his percussion.
